President Donald Trump played with the creation of unilateral tariff prices on commercial partners leading to a date consisting of July 9, the United States may witness new import taxes and disrupting global trade.
“I prefer sending a message to them, or a very fair message that says” Congratulations, we will allow you to trade in the United States “will pay a 25 % tariff, 20 %, or 40 or 50 %.” Trump said at A future interview on Sunday morning On Fox News.
The president said that his commercial team, which is still negotiating, prefers to conclude agreements on issuing messages reaching dictations O-or-A-Treasury Secretary Scott Bessen, Trade Minister Howard Lootnick, and American Trade Representative Jameson Jarir as the administration’s detainees in deals around the world.
He said there was progress and cited deals with China, the United Kingdom and India. Trump also kept the door open to extending the deadline on July 9 to target the mutual definitions of commercial partners.
So far, there has been a limited agreement with Beijing, which has expanded the scope of high -charging definitions while the broader talks are operated, and another agreement with the United Kingdom on a mutual tariff that has shrunk British, steel and aluminum barriers. Trump administration officials say that there are ongoing talks with 18 commercial partners. It is not clear what agreement is that Trump indicates with India.
